Carbon fiber is not just about looks. For a high-performance vehicle like the GT3, customization brings real advantages:
Significant weight reduction compared to aluminum or steel
Improved strength-to-weight ratio for track performance
Enhanced aerodynamics through tailored designs
Unique appearance that matches your brand or personal style
While Porsche already uses carbon fiber in certain OEM parts, customization allows you to go further—optimizing weave style, thickness, resin system, and geometry based on your specific application.
When you customize carbon fiber parts for a Porsche GT3, you usually focus on components that directly affect weight, airflow, or aesthetics.
Popular GT3 carbon fiber upgrades include:
Front splitter & front lip
Rear wing and wing end plates
Hood (bonnet)
Roof panel
Side skirts
Mirror caps
Interior carbon fiber trims (door panels, center console, seat backs)
Each part requires a different balance between stiffness, weight, surface finish, and production method—this is where professional composite expertise becomes critical.
When you work with a manufacturer like Jlon, you can choose from multiple carbon fiber configurations depending on performance goals.
2×2 Twill Weave – Classic motorsport look, excellent drapability
Plain Weave – Clean appearance, higher stability
Unidirectional (UD) Carbon Fiber – Maximum strength in specific load directions
Forged Carbon – Unique aesthetic, ideal for complex shapes
Epoxy resin for high mechanical performance
High-temperature epoxy systems for track and motorsport use
UV-resistant clear coats for long-term appearance stability
Material selection directly impacts weight, durability, and cost, so defining your application early is essential.
Not all carbon fiber parts are made the same. For Porsche GT3 projects, manufacturing process selection is key.
At Jlon Composite, you can develop parts using:
Vacuum Infusion – Cost-effective, consistent quality
RTM / Light RTM – Excellent surface finish on both sides
Autoclave Process – Motorsport-grade performance and precision
Each process offers different advantages depending on volume, performance requirements, and budget.
If you are developing custom Porsche GT3 carbon fiber parts, the typical workflow looks like this:
Design & Engineering
You provide CAD data, drawings, or a physical sample. 3D scanning is also possible.
Mold Development
High-precision molds are produced to ensure OEM-level fitment.
Prototype Production
First articles are manufactured and tested for fit, weight, and strength.
Optimization & Validation
Fiber layup, thickness, and resin systems are adjusted if needed.
Series Production
Stable, repeatable production with quality control at every stage.
This structured approach ensures that your GT3 carbon fiber parts meet both performance and aesthetic expectations.
